Transaction 34b36b75d345be7ec028460233e3fafe08983dc18ff3a261631474a42bc1f251

block
0bd836d886f8cfbb8961846d253879f4e0573478f0ebfc159f07e50018fcc121

25 Inputs

6 Outputs